Summer is special. It has the power to warm even the coldest of souls, promote friends to gather around and partake in all kinds of things together and conjure up joy and great times. It is the time life's at its fullest, the soft exhale that comes after the endurance of the fall, winter and eventual spring back to life. Relaxed, easy going, warm and sweet...

But somehow, on the eve of its arrival, the supposed 'soft exhale' summer was supposed to be, ended up as a hacked, wheezed choke.

Lucy stood there listening to the weather report on the radio, with a gloom permeating from her thick enough to appear as a foreboding and shadowy fog.

Why? Why on the eve of summer's arrival was there going to be a huge cold front moving into Magnolia? Why after such a bitterly cold winter and unreasonably cool spring did summer also have to forsake her? Why? Why? Why?

Lucy sank onto the table, her arms and hands leaking forward to the radio and shut it off in a dead, zombie like manner; her face bleak and just as lifeless.  

"L-Lucy...you're making a really scary face" Wendy acknowledged, her own face looking very much so nervous.

A clear shiver ran up her small body as Lucy's eyes lazily shifted towards her, and stared at her with a look similar to one who's entirely lost the will to live another day.

"Really? I don't see a difference." Happy said, floating over to Wendy's side, snickering mischievously.

"What's wrong with you?" Grey asked, casually sliding into the table and poking her half melted face "you look really creepy"

"You guys suck at consoling somebody..." Lucy groaned, shifted her head that lay on the tabletop to forwardly squish her face onto.

"There's a cold front headed in tomorrow of all days, it'll be cloudy and it might even rain..."

"I don't know why you're complaining, it's been a nice season so far" Grey stated giddily "I like it that it’s been rather cool for a change instead of blisteringly hot"

"Speak for yourself! You're an ice wizard! Unlike you, I could really use a little heat in my life!" Lucy wailed at him. "I hate this!"

"Eh, whatcha poutin’ about, Luce?" A familiar voice interrupted.

Lucy loosely looked up at the curious fire mage before lowering her head back down to the table. In accordance to Lucy's failure of an explanation, Wendy stepped up and explained solemnly.

"It seems Lucy was really looking forward to the first day of summer tomorrow...but it seems like even though it'll be the first day, it's going to be abnormally cold and stormy out...so she's sad"

"I can relate" Natsu grumbled "All this cold weather lately has been pretty shitty..."

Grey scoffed and crossed his arms "It's a good change of pace if ya ask me!"

Natsu shot him a deadly glare "Yea? And who the hell asked ya, huh?"

"Who the hell do you think you're talkin to, ash breath!?"

"You, ya brain slushie snowman!"

"I'll show you some cold..."

Grey's hands came together to prep for an ice attack when a hand reached out suddenly and vice gripped his wrist. Grey nervously looked back onto Lucy's zombieish body as it rose awkwardly much like it really did pertain to the walking dead. A single, crimson glazed eye looked up at him through the mess of tousled blonde hair nearly seeping murderous intent. His blood froze.

"If you make it a single degree lower in this guild I swear, I will boil you alive..."

Grey nodded his head rapidly and took off running in terror as soon as she released him, Wendy quick on his tail.  

Happy chuckled as Lucy plopped back down onto the table with a depressed thud. "Well...she did say she wanted more heat in her life...Grey should have been more sensible than to provoke Lucy"

"More heat in her life?" Natsu repeated slowly "Ehhhh, I see"

Natsu placed his hands on the table before her, leaning over to slightly hover above her smiled brightly, causing her to look up at him with a less dead expression.

"If it’s just heat you're lookin for, leave it to me Luce! I'm here for ya!"

Lucy smiled a bit towards him. "Natsu...thank you...but you see,"

Before she could finish her thought, he had already stood up and looked at her with a new expression, the one he made right before a major landmark or building was about to come tumbling down in flames. Knowingly, Lucy quickly evaded the incoming combustion and hopped over her seat hiding behind it with comically wide watering eyes in terror as flames spouted around her. When they at last died down, she peered over at his face from behind the remnants of the table and chair, gleaming brightly within the pride of what he felt to be success.

"How about it, Luce? That enough heat for ya? I can turn it up higher if ya want!"

"You demon!" Lucy cried at him "That's not it at all! If I wanted to be roasted alive, I would've set myself on fire!"

"...What do you mean?" Natsu asked ignorantly

'This pyromaniac! Doesn't he even realize what he does half the time with that fire of his!?!'

"Listen Natsu! The heat I wanted is gentler and sweet...like the rays of the sun on a summer day! Or the warm wind on a summer night! Brute force can't make it! It's the kind of thing only summer can create!"

Natsu gave her a half surprised and half uncertain look before Lucy gave up.

"Whatever. Summer is special is all I'm trying to say...it's late, so I'm going home."

Lucy picked herself up off the floor and headed for the door wearily, passing by Natsu who remained in his pensive speechlessness even as he turned and watched her leave the guild.

'Gentle...sweet...and special?'

The next day, Lucy stared up at the miserably cloudy sky with a solemn expression.

"I wish I had accepted some job that took me to some tropical paradise today...but even if I had found one, I couldn't possibly go without Erza...she's going to be on that job of hers till at least the end of this week..."

Lucy's cheeks puffed up and she threw herself back into bed, staring up at the far away clouds lying lifelessly on her back, feet placed onto her sill.

"It's so gloomy...I don't want to be outside...but being shacked up inside isn't all that much better..."

Lucy shook her head and renewed her determination.

"No! If I'm not satisfied with my first day of summer, then I'll just make it more satisfying! I'll have my own little summer in here!"

Lucy hopped out of bed and walked over to her room’s climate controlling oven, after much work, she got it working up major heat and soon the entire apartment was filled with summer like warmth.

"Alright!" Lucy then strode over to her dresser and began tossing up and onto her bed anything she deemed 'summer like' from bathing suits, to dresses, to skirts and shorts and tanks and Tees. When she'd pulled out all the clothing, she gathered up as many mirrors as she could find and created a make shift cornucopia of mirrors to model her summer clothes.

Piece by piece Lucy tried on countless combinations, modeling before the mirrors in sweet, sexy or all around silly poses, tossing the clothing around freely as she moved on to the next strike of fashion genius. Her head filled with the sounds of seagulls at the beach, and the crashing waves upon their shores, countless laughs and cries from her fellow guild mates as they wreaked havoc in their tropical environment. A big, happy smile spread across her face at these thoughts, trying on a second swimsuit while simultaneously blowing up an inflatable ball.

"I can make a beach day for myself too!"

Modeling for a bit in her current suit, she finally drifted, ball in hand, to the bathroom. Where she filled the tub with cool water and hopped in. She splashed around and played with the beach ball and some other water toys she kept until she was entirely tuckered out and walked out, drying her hair and shooting a couple more poses at the mirror.

"This was fun. It's too bad no one could be with me to do these things in nicer weather for real...but I made the best of a crappy first day of summer!"

As she looked around for something comfortable to retire in, she stopped abruptly, remembering a certain outfit she bought a while back that she hadn't had the chance to use.
She hurriedly made her way to where she kept it; messily kicking clothes out if her way on the way, and picking up some matching accessories.

She found it, neatly tucked away and pulled it up delicately.

It was her summer yukata.

It was very special to her, though she'd not had the opportunity to wear it last summer due to the sheer amount of craziness from her jobs then, she'd missed out on several festivals where she could’ve worn it.

She dropped her current, soaked bathing suit and put it on, along with her accessories and tied her hair up formally. She approached the mirror and smiled sweetly at her reflection, smoothing out the beautiful cloth and giggling to herself.

'It looks great. If I get the chance to wear it, what do you think my friends would say, huh Mom?'

Lucy sighed dreamily, her smile persisting 'what would HE say...?'  

"Uh, Lucy?"

Her eyes snapped open from her delusion and onto the real, flesh and blood representation, staring at her in a shocked, puzzled look from his perch on the window sill. "What're ya wearin that for?"

Lucy felt a fume of heat rise from her face as, almost on cue, Happy fluttered in with his trademark roll of snickers.

"Bit old to be playing dress up all by yourself, dontcha think?"

Lucy glared daggers at him past her humiliation, but Natsu caught her attention once again, waving his hand back and forth between a slight shake of his head, "Whatever. Just come with me, ok?"

"Huh?" Lucy asked, near dumbly "Go where? I'd have to change and..."

"No time! What you’re wearing is fine, come on!" Natsu insisted and urged her to come towards the window.

"I'm not ruining my special yukata in that rain! And if I'm going somewhere, I'll be going out the door like a normal person!"

"A normal person who plays dress up at this age..."

"Cram it cat!" Lucy hissed impertinently towards Happy.

Natsu nodded impatiently "Fine, Fine, take the stairs; I've got an umbrella so just come down already!"

Without giving her the time to protest, Natsu let himself fall back and landed easily onto the street below, shouting for her to hurry.
Lucy shot a single glimpse at her special yukata in one of the several mirrors before brushing it off and walking downstairs to her awaiting friend. As she opened the door, she couldn't help but blush at him standing there, under an umbrella and holding his hand out to her.

"Come on Lucy"

She took a hold of his hand as she clopped down the single step from her door and walked beside him under the umbrella. Although, the moment she did, he handed it to her and walked out from beneath it, sighing happily as he let the light rain soak him.

"Natsu....you're going to catch a cold" Lucy said in a disappoint grumble.

Natsu turned to her, catching her off guard with a brilliant smile, and soaked hair and face.

"Nah! My body is really strong against cold rain, I just heat up and it doesn't matter! I usually don't even own an umbrella. I just got it on the way here"

Lucy watched him comb back his wet hair, revealing his face from his bangs that had previously been covering his forehead.

Somehow, this look made her heart race. It kinda gave him a delinquent, bad boy sorta look. And it suited her pyromaniac friend all too perfectly, besides knowing he could never truly be a real bad boy with his kind of heart.

"Where's Happy?" Lucy asked, trying to reestablish conversation.

"Told him to take a hike" Natsu responded casually

"Eh? Why?"

"He was actually really tired already from earlier today. So I didn't want to drag him out here with us"

Lucy inwardly chuckled at how dead on her 'bad boy' image of him was.

"Um...speaking of 'here' where are we going?"

A sly smile appeared across his features.

"It's a secret"

With a slight swallow of worry, Lucy continued to walk behind him, though this time, entirely quiet as lost to her thoughts. After a while of walking as well as a bit if hiking assistance from Natsu as they tread a rather steep part, they arrived at their apparent destination, a hill top overlooking Magnolia.

"Wow..." Lucy breathed out in wonder "This is a fantastic view"

"This is the place I stood when I first came here" Natsu loosely reminisced "Compared to then; it looks a little smaller now...I think I can see Fairy Tale actually"

Lucy scoped the city but couldn't find it.

"Where do you see that?"

"Over here" Natsu said as he gently wound his arm around her shoulders and casually pulled her closer.

"N-Natsu!"

"Follow the finger" he persisted ignorantly, pointing at the Cathedral first, then slowly moved across the landscape until reaching the guild in the distance. "See it?"

Lucy nodded vigorously and pushed away from him, clutching the umbrella tightly as her heart pounded away. It was moments like these that unnerved her...after all; Natsu's senses were peaked way higher than the average human being. She always feared he could hear her heartbeat rocketing away at times, and sometimes it seemed to be the case, the way he stared at her puzzlingly, but would then appear to have not heard it after all as he turned away near immediately to address some silly joke or pick a fight. She was also overly conscious of how she smelled since meeting him. Since one day he recited exactly what she’d eaten that same morning like reading it off her face, she learned to get into the habit of mouth washing after eating every single time.

She stared off tensely at the city, with an awkward smile etched on her face. "Haha...it really is such a nice view"

"Lucy" Natsu, rather coldly interjected, earning her interested gaze. "I didn't take you here to stare at Magnolia this whole time"

'Why does he sound...so bothered....by a thing like that?'

Natsu stared at her with serious, piercing eyes and she found herself lost to them once again.
Her face all but blew into flames as he continued with a single statement.

"Keep your eyes on me now..."

Her heart rocketed again as he took a few steps closer to her frozen form, his hand ghosted above her chin, like wanting to tilt it, but not allowing himself the touch. His eyes peered so deeply into hers, she couldn't possibly turn away.

"Don't ever stop looking at me no matter what"

Lucy let loose a shivering sigh as his fingers that had been hovering around her chin and jaw, slightly hovered by her lips for a mere second, feeling the warmth of his shadows caress before he stepped back and away from her, his eyes closing and his body standing entirely still.

All at once the area around him and himself ignited and she hopped back in alarm.

His eyes snapped open at hers only briefly before launching himself with immense power up, higher and higher into the sky.

She gaped at him, unable to stop as he reached a certain altitude and sent a single orb of what looked like very condensed flame into the clouds and he came back down with a none too graceful splat.

She ran over to him and helped him sit up; searching him for any significant wounds or bruises, but his hand stopped her.

"Look up Luce...”

She stared at him for a minute longer before hesitantly looking up at the sky. She watched in amaze as the cloud cover about them instantly shot open and light began to pour out. Around the major breech in the sky cover, similar smaller ones opened up nearby, flooding the night sky with a vibrant, warm and beautiful red-orange fiery glow, akin to the light from a summer’s sun set.

Her eyes nearly closed in bliss at the feeling of warm, dry air now raining onto them from the spectacle above and tiny harmless cinders rained down like fireflies falling from the heavens.
It was everything she could ever have hoped, no, dreamed for out of a fantastic summer day wrapped together in a single explosion. Her eyes nearly watered as she turned to Natsu with glossy thankful eyes, he in turn reciprocating onto her his own kind expression.

As the fire died down and the glorious sky show came to an end the large hole in the cloud cover acted as a window to the bejeweled night sky that lie behind. She sighed dreamily at the sky, unsure how to even begin to say a thing in response to what she'd just witnessed.

"It's the foundation for a new attack ya know?" Natsu said interrupting the silence. "Though it’s never strong enough when it comes down from the sky, I thought you'd like to see it"
She turned to him as a childlike expression invaded his face and his elbow nudged her side. "It's too gentle to be an attack for now...but since it’s the first time anyone else other than me or Happy has seen it, that's pretty special huh?"

Lucy giggled a bit as he held his head up in pride. "I'd say that's pretty sweet of me..."

"Natsu...”

He stood up and held his hand out to her with a cocky grin on his face.

"Not bad for brute force, huh?"

Lucy shook her head "Not bad at all"

She took his hand and he helped her up, as she did, she could feel a small drop of water fall onto her forehead.

"Oh no, the rain" Lucy realized, remembering the umbrella to have been blown from her hand in the spectacle.

"Stay here, I'll get it back" Natsu said, running off to retrieve it. After a while he returned and held the umbrella out over her head.

"Thanks Natsu"

But as she tried to take it from him his hand pulled back. Her eyes met his and he looked down and sneezed.

'That...was so fake...' she thought with an unimpressed look, smeared across her face.

Natsu grinned at her, "Guess I'm catching a cold"

Lucy blushed as she scooted closer to him and placed her hand onto his, gripping the umbrella.

"I guess we'll have to share then"

The two walked shoulder to shoulder and somewhat hand in hand back to Lucy's house in a welcomed and sweet silence.

'Standing this close to him reminds me of the warmth from that amazing attack... It's really hard to believe something so pretty could actually be used to harm someone'

"Say, Natsu?"

"Hmm?"

"What's the name of that attack anyway?"

"What attack?"

Lucy stared at him with wide eyes as realization dawned upon both of them. Natsu turned to Lucy in a mild panic and she stared back at him in close proximity within the umbrella.

"What I meant to say was that it’s an original move! So it doesn't have a name!"

"Uh huh..." Lucy said through an impish smirk "That right?"

Natsu turned away from her a bit "I'm not good at naming things...so you do it"

"Me?"

"Yea, you saw it just now, so what'll it be?"

Lucy thought on it for a bit and looked back at him excitedly "Fire Dragon’s Solar Rain!"

Natsu blinked at her in obvious impression.

"I actually really like the sound of that"

"No need to say it like that" Lucy grumbled a bit.

As they reached her front door, Natsu handed the now closed umbrella to her.

"Didn't you say you felt like you were catching a cold?" Lucy asked mischievously, only to receive an equally sly smile in response to hers.

"I know what I said..."

Lucy took the umbrella, looking down on it after losing her nerve to his comeback.

"Thanks...not just for this, but for everything...it was really special"

Natsu grinned "Think nothing of it!"

As he turned to walk away, Lucy sneered a bit and called out to him.

"Hey!"

He turned to her mischievous face as she continued "I...am totally in love...with 'summer'!"

He gawked at her as the insinuation sunk in quick and quite visually. His face lit up in a pink and his mouth twitched like he'd wanted to say something, but was lost to the shock.

"Night!" Lucy twittered at him and slammed the door behind her.

Summer had a special power indeed. How it managed to make people happy just by thinking about it, even stormy summer days had an inviting allure to them. Because stormy summer days offered the opportunity to become closer than ever thought possible.

Lucy thought this as she placed her special yukata away.

'Hey Mom...was it raining like today the day you met Dad when you wore this? Did he make it up to you like my summer did for me?'

Lucy giggled

'Sorry Mom, but my summer is infinitely more Gentle, Sweet and Special than any other'
